The jeep can currently carry two people. A driver and a passenger.
However, the passenger will experience horrible de-sync issues and often be in the jeep, next to the jeep, trailing behind the jeep, and it is such a bad buggy jittery mess that after trying it once "just to see" you will just wait until faatal fixes it. He is hoping to fix it by a 17.x update if possible.

So really just a driver for now.

There may be some antagonism on the part of the community who likes the current priorities of the development team and who have seen game after game after game become all about PvP and don't want that to happen to this one....but there is no antagonism by TFP. They don't know you or any other player who enjoys PvP and they don't wish you any ill will. They don't even hate PvP itself.

They have priorities. It is how they create their to do list. It doesn't matter whether something takes 15 minutes. There are 1000 things they could do that just take 15 minutes. So they don't do those things that aren't aligned with their priorities.

Without any antagonism they made the design choice a long time ago to focus on single player and small group Co-op PVE. It's not that YOU don't matter. It's that some things that are important to PvP quality of life are not important on their list of priorities. It doesn't mean they won't ever get to it. As Bloom pointed out some things could benefit both playstyles--but...not a priority right now.
